You can manage new reservations for owners, including those made on behalf of friends and family, via the Multi-Calendar or the Owners Portal. New owner reservations function like standard guest reservations, while previous owner stays retain their original functionality.
Note:
Accounting users can create recurring owner charges for owner reservations using a business model.
Before you begin:
- Accommodation fares and additional fees can't be added to an owner reservation, which does not generate a financial invoice. Balances for owner reservations will always total 0 (zero).
If you need to collect payments from owners or their friends and family for their reservations, you can create a manual guest reservation for an owner instead. This will allow you to include accommodation fares and additional fees, which will generate a financial invoice.
- When an owner reservation is created on a listing with Smart Calendar Rules, the dates for the related listing will also be blocked according to the Smart Calendar Rules.
- An owner reservation can't be moved to another listing.
- The channel or source of an owner reservation can't be changed.
- A cancelled owner reservation can't be restored. You or the owner will need to create a new reservation.
- Once an owner reservation is canceled, the dates will be available on all booking channels.
- If a calendar block prevents you from creating an owner stay in the Owners Portal, review the listing’s availability settings. Disable flexible blocks, such as advance notice if necessary, or remove the block directly from the Multi-Calendar.
Create an owner reservation
You can create owner reservations for owners, or for their friends and family, directly in Guesty via the Multi-Calendar. Alternatively, enter the Owners Portal to create a new owner reservation. Dates for owner reservations will be blocked across all booking channels.

Update or cancel an owner reservation
A new owner reservation is managed like a guest reservation and can be edited and canceled as needed via the Multi-Calendar or the Owners portal.
Important:
We do not recommend changing the name on an owner's reservation as this will update all current and future reservations for the owner, potentially causing confusion if reservations display an unexpected name.
If the reservation for friends and family, select 'Reserve for Friends and Family' and enter the guest names. This will create a separate contact profile.

Communications with owners about owner reservations
When you or an owner first create an owner reservation, a guest profile is automatically generated and tagged as "Owner". Manually creating an owner-tagged contact is not supported. Future owner reservations will be linked to this profile, which includes the owner’s email by default. The email address can be updated in the guest profile without affecting the owner's profile.
New owner reservations made on behalf of friends or family, a full name and email are required. Once confirmed, a new guest profile is created using this information and tagged as "Friends and family". This profile can be managed like any other contact.
Automated messages and conversations linked to owner reservations, including reservations for friends and family, will be displayed in the Owners Inbox. Standard guest communications will continue to be directed to the Guest Inbox.
Owner reservations in Reservation reports
Owner reservations—whether for personal stays or for friends and family—will appear in the Reservations report of your Guesty account and on the Owners Portal.
Reservations for owners are assigned an "Owner" channel and reservation source, while those for friends and family are assigned an "Owner-guest" reservation source.
To create a reservations report of owner reservations, apply the “Owner” and/or “Owner-guest” filters to the source.
You can also add “Source” as a report column.
